Daul, Jodi

Jodi Daul, age 35, New London, returned to her heavenly home on Wednesday, November 4, 2015 after a valiant battle with cancer.

Her devotion to her family and her firm belief in God supported her in her struggle and ultimately gave her peace. Jodi was born in New London on December 5, 1979 to Jack and Joan (Flease) Martin. She graduated from Little Wolf High School, Manawa in 1998 and then went on to Fox Valley Technical College earning a degree in Marketing. Jodi was united in marriage to Luke Daul on September 27, 2003 at St. Patrick’s Church in Lebanon. Jodi was passionate about the Lord and shared her love for him with her family, friends, and children in her religion classes. She enjoyed the outdoors, deer hunting, fishing, crafting with the treasures she found at yard sales and especially her family camping trips. Jodi loved gardening, canning, and gathering family and friends which she enjoyed to the fullest.

Jodi is survived by her husband Luke; children, Dillon, Sierrah and Tanner; parents, Jack and Joan; sisters, Jamie (Josh) Griffin and Jill (Josh) Brauer; mother-in-law, Connie Daul and father-in-law, Wayne (Debbie) Daul; brothers-in-law, Adam (Natosha) Daul and Kurt Daul; nephew, Ryan Griffin and nieces, Savanah, Indigo, Myah and Avah Daul; and maternal grandfather, Clair Flease. Jodi is also survived by numerous aunts, uncles, cousins, relatives and friends. Jodi is preceded in death by her paternal grandparents, John Sr. and Gladys Martin and her maternal grandmother, Margie Flease.

A Mass of Christian Burial will be held at 11:00 a.m. on Tuesday, November 10, 2015 at Most Precious Blood Catholic Church, New London. Visitation will be on Monday, November 9, 2015 from 4-7 p.m. at Cline and Hanson Funeral Home, New London and again on Tuesday, from 9:30 a.m. until the time of service directly at the church. Burial will be in Northport Ostrander Cemetery, Town of Mukwa.

The family would like to thank the staff at Theda Clark, Appleton Medical Center, Fox Valley Hematology and Oncology and a special thank you to Dr. Guenther. Jodi’s family would especially like to thank her loving husband Luke, for the exceptional care he gave to Jodi through her courageous battle with cancer.

In lieu of flowers a memorial fund has been established.

The Cline and Hanson Funeral Home in New London is serving the family. www.clineandhansonfuneralhome.com
